He will become one of the best-paid players at the club, reflecting his standing with the team. Real Madrid had expressed interest in the defender, but Saliba has always maintained his desire to stay with the North London side.

While there had been some concern about the 24-year-old’s future with just over a year remaining on his current deal, the club had been calm for some time about the defender’s commitment. Andrea Berta, the new sporting director, has been involved in talks and the extension follows renewals of Ethan Nwaneri, Myles Lewis-Skelly and Gabriel Magalhaes this year.

The final details are due to be sorted imminently in what is a big boost to Mikel Arteta. Arsenal have strengthened further in the defence this summer with the arrivals of Cristhian Mosquera and Piero Hincapie.
